What is an associate engineer?

Associate Engineers are entry-level engineering professionals who support more experienced engineers in designing, developing, testing, and maintaining various projects in their field. They typically work under supervision and assist with tasks such as drafting technical documents, conducting research, analyzing data, and ensuring compliance with industry standards. Associate Engineers often gain practical experience and training to advance to higher-level engineering roles as they develop their skills.

What are some typical challenges associate engineers face when transitioning from academic projects to industry roles?

Associate Engineers often find the transition from academic projects to industry roles challenging due to differences in project scope, teamwork dynamics, and pace. In industry, you’ll likely work on larger, multi-disciplinary teams where effective communication and collaboration are crucial. Additionally, projects often have stricter deadlines and require adherence to established processes and standards, which may be less emphasized in academic settings. Embracing continuous learning and seeking mentorship from senior engineers can help ease this transition and set you up for success.

What are the key skills and qualifications needed to thrive as an associate engineer, and why are they important?

To thrive as an Associate Engineer, you need a solid grasp of engineering principles, problem-solving abilities, and a relevant bachelor's degree. Familiarity with CAD software, industry-specific tools, and basic project management systems is typically required. Strong teamwork, attention to detail, and effective communication set standout candidates apart. These skills and qualities are crucial for delivering accurate technical solutions and contributing effectively to engineering projects.

What is the difference between Associate Engineer vs Mechanical Engineer?

AspectAssociate EngineerMechanical Engineer
Required CredentialsBachelor's degree in engineering or related field; entry-level certificationsBachelor's degree in mechanical engineering; professional licensure (optional)
Work EnvironmentDesign, testing, and support roles in engineering teams; often in office or lab settingsDesign, analysis, and manufacturing in industrial or construction settings
Employer & Industry UsageEntry-level position across various industries like manufacturing, construction, and techDesign and development roles primarily in manufacturing, automotive, aerospace, and energy sectors

The main difference between an Associate Engineer and a Mechanical Engineer lies in experience and responsibilities. Associate Engineers are typically entry-level, focusing on supporting engineering tasks, while Mechanical Engineers have more experience and handle complex design and analysis responsibilities. Both roles require a bachelor's degree, but Mechanical Engineers often pursue licensure for advanced roles. The choice depends on your experience level and career goals within engineering fields.

About Pella

Sourced by ZipRecruiter

Pella Corporation, headquartered in Pella, IA, is an innovative leader in creating a better view for homes and businesses by designing, testing, manufacturing, and installing quality windows and doors for new construction, remodeling, and replacement applications. Founded in 1925, Pella is a family-owned and professionally managed privately held company, known for its history of innovation, making outstanding products, providing quality service, and delivering on customer satisfaction. The company is committed to incorporating new technologies, increasing productivity, and practicing environmental stewardship.
